What is the structure that surrounds a cell and controls what enters and leaves the cell?

The cell membrane is the structure that surrounds a cell and controls what enters and leaves the cell. It is made up of a lipid bilayer with embedded proteins that selectively allow certain molecules and ions to pass through the membrane.


What is the outermost structure of a plant cell?

The outermost structure of a plant cell is a cell wall. Plant cells have cell walls for extra protection as they cannot move like animals and protists, whose outermost cell structure is the cell membrane, a thinner protective cover.

A plant cell has a structure that keeps its shape very rigid What structure has this purpose?

The structure in a plant cell that provides rigidity and maintains the cell's shape is the cell wall. The cell wall is made up of cellulose fibers that provide structural support and protect the cell from mechanical stress.


What structure serves to provide strength and support to the plant cell?

Support and structure of plant cells is primarily derived from the cell wall.
